Job Summary:
The Continuous Improvement Manager is responsible for coaching site leaders and the entire plant organization towards the successful utilization of continuous improvement and High-Performance Organization (HPO) tools and adherence to quality management systems and HPO practices. These tools ensure the organization is designed to deliver the site plan through loss elimination and the engagement of all employees. The Process Excellence/CI Manager drives consistent and effective use of pillar tools, effective communication across teams, and reapplication of company best practices and standards.
Job Responsibilities:
- Lead, support, and coordinate at site the implementation of major initiatives aiming for process improvement and loss eliminations: PACE & Waste, Productivity, Quality, Food Safety, etc.
- Directs and is actively involved in a proactive safety program for all Cedar’s facilities.
- Ensure good practices for all areas that influence Performance Selling, Value Anchoring, Value Capturing & Pricing, board & pack strength, and integrity are developed and embedded within each function to deliver consistent and stronger products while retaining the value.
- Educates, trains, and provides support to operations in the development and execution of consistent safety management programs.
- Provide technical leadership to and partner with the Operational Team to effect controllable waste improvement and reduce raw material (paper, starch) and energy (steam) use on corrugators.
- Acting as a change agent for leading and managing continuous improvement processes while instilling a culture of accountability
- Being able to identify opportunities for improvement
- Being able to engage with Team Members to drive change
- Leading continuous improvement events resulting in employee skill and knowledge development and KPI performance improvement. Tools & Techniques used (not exclusive):
- Workplace Organization (5S & Visual Management)
- Support lean initiatives in all manufacturing areas, focused on process improvement to improve quality and reduce waste with clear measurable outcomes
- Educate all employees, especially Team Leaders in the CI / Lean tools & techniques and ensure there is a continuing program to maintain and develop knowledge, awareness and commitment
- Teach and reinforce Team Leaders and Team Members to identify, implement and complete improvement projects by identifying and eliminating barriers to success.
- Ensure that all business-related items are successfully and professionally communicated to co-workers, either verbally or in writing.
- Assist Manufacturing personnel in creating relevant SOP (Standards Operating Procedures) documentation and ensure the SOP details are accurate and up to date.
- Identify and implement metrics to evaluate the effectiveness of process improvements
